Round 1 Engagement Process
Round 1 engagement for the #OURWK Community Vision was about listening. Community members were asked to share their key concerns, what matters most, and potential ideas to help build a DRAFT Community Vision.
The COVID-19 pandemic has required that we reach people a bit differently than we have in the past. Using a flexible approach has allowed us to learn and evolve as the engagement process unfolded, and we continue to adapt. Do you have an idea about how we could reach more people?
